ABSTRACT:
A light ray radiation device for use in medical treatment comprises an optical conductor cable, through which light rays corresponding to the visible light ray components of solar rays are transmitted. An elongated light radiator removably connected with the light-emitting end of the optical conductor cable, from which the light rays transmitted through the optical conductor cable, are almost uniformly discharged outside thereof. And a transparent cover member consisting of an almost hat-shaped elastic body, tightly covering the light radiator removably therefrom and which spreads out at its base portion.
